Powerconnect 3024 Factory Reset
I took over the IT work for a small company in my area and they have a powerconnect 3024. The previous IT tech left no information for the switch. I need to access the switch, but all attempts have failed. How can I access the switch if the IP is unknow and the null modem port isn't letting me access the switch. I need to do a factory reset so I can manage the switch.

Hi there,
Sorry to hear that you're having problems - I understand that you said that the null modem port isn't letting you access the switch (possibly because the switch is password protected) but if you are able to try connecting to it again via the null modem port and let us know if the following works, it would be a great help:
1. Connect to the switch via the console port and manually reboot the switch
2. As soon as power is applied, press and hold the ESC key
3. At the command prompt, type "EmergencyPasswordReset" (case-sensitive without the quotation marks)
4. At the confirm (Y/N) prompt, type X
5. If done properly, you will receive a message stating that the password has been disabled
6. Type G and hit enter to reboot the switch

Hi there,
The only way that the switch can be accessed via web browser is if you know the IP address of the switch. The default is 192.168.0.1 and the default username is "root" and password is "switch" - I've added this information just in case these haven't been tried but I'm presuming that they already have.
